Suppression of Ethanol-Reinforced Behavior by Naltrexone Is Associated with Attenuation of the Ethanol-Induced Increase in Dialysate Dopamine Levels in the Nucleus Accumbens

摘要

The opiate antagonist naltrexone suppresses ethanol-reinforced behavior in animals and decreases ethanol intake in humans. However, the mechanisms underlying these actions are not well understood. Experiments were designed to test the hypothesis that naltrexone attenuates the rewarding properties of ethanol by interfering with ethanol-induced stimulation of dopamine activity in the nucleus accumbens (NAcc). Simultaneous measures of the effects of naltrexone on dialysate dopamine levels in the NAcc and on operant responding for oral ethanol were used. Male Wistar rats were trained to self-administer ethanol (10–15%, w/v) in 0.2% (w/v) saccharin during daily 30 min sessions and were surgically prepared for intracranial microdialysis. Experiments began after reliable self-administration was established. Rats were injected with naltrexone (0.25 mg/kg, s.c.) or saline and 10 min later were placed inside the operant chamber for a 20 min waiting period with no ethanol available, followed by 30 min of access to ethanol. A transient rise in dialysate dopamine levels was observed during the waiting period, and this effect was not altered by naltrexone. Ethanol self-administration reliably increased dopamine levels in controls. Naltrexone significantly suppressed ethanol self-administration and prevented ethanol-induced increases in dialysate dopamine levels. Subsequent dose–effect analyses established that the latter effect was not merely a function of reduced ethanol intake but that naltrexone attenuated the efficacy of ethanol to elevate dialysate dopamine levels. These results suggest that suppression of ethanol self-administration by opiate antagonists is the result of interference with dopamine-dependent aspects of ethanol reinforcement, although possible additional effects via nondopaminergic mechanisms cannot be eliminated as a factor in opiate antagonist-induced reduction of ethanol intake.
机译:阿片拮抗剂纳曲酮抑制动物的乙醇强化行为,并减少人类的乙醇摄入量。但是,这些动作的潜在机制尚不十分清楚。设计实验以检验纳曲酮通过干扰伏伏核(NAcc)中乙醇诱导的多巴胺活性刺激来减弱乙醇的奖励特性的假设。同时测量了纳曲酮对NAcc中透析液多巴胺水平的影响以及对口服乙醇反应的操作者的影响。 Wistar雄性大鼠经过训练,可以在每天30分钟内自我施用0.2%(w / v)糖精中的乙醇(10-15%,w / v),并为颅内微透析进行了手术准备。建立可靠的自我管理后,便开始进行实验。给大鼠注射纳曲酮(0.25 mg / kg,皮下注射)或生理盐水,然后在10分钟后将其放置在手术室内,等待20分钟,没有可用的乙醇,然后30分钟获得乙醇。在等待期间观察到了透析液中多巴胺水平的短暂升高,纳曲酮并没有改变这种作用。乙醇的自我管理可以可靠地增加对照组的多巴胺水平。纳曲酮可显着抑制乙醇的自我给药,并防止乙醇引起的透析液多巴胺水平升高。随后的剂量效应分析确定,后者的作用不仅是减少乙醇摄入的功能,而且纳曲酮减弱了乙醇提高透析液多巴胺水平的功效。这些结果表明,阿片拮抗剂抑制乙醇自我给药是干扰多巴胺依赖性乙醇增强的结果,尽管不能消除通过非多巴胺能机制引起的可能附加影响,这是阿片拮抗剂诱导的乙醇摄入减少的一个因素。
